--- /dev/null
+ SUBROUTINE PDFINIT(PDFPAR, PDFVAL)
+#include "isajet/types.inc"
+#if defined(CERNLIB_PDFLIB)
+#include "isajet/w50510.inc"
+#include "isajet/w50517.inc"
+ CHARACTER*20 PDFPAR(20)
+
+#if defined(CERNLIB_SINGLE)
+ REAL PDFVAL(20)
+ REAL DX,DSCALE,DXPDF(-6:6)
+#endif
+#if defined(CERNLIB_DOUBLE)
+ DOUBLE PRECISION PDFVAL(20)
+ DOUBLE PRECISION DX,DSCALE,DXPDF(-6:6)
+#endif
+
+ IF(ISTRUC.EQ.-999) THEN
+ WRITE(ITLIS,1200)
+1200 FORMAT(//
+ $ '1********************************'/
+ $ ' * *'/
+ $ ' * INITIALIZE PDFLIB FOR ISAJET *'/
+ $ ' * *'/
+ $ ' ********************************'/)
+ N6=ITLIS
+ IFLPRT=2
+ CALL PDFSET(PDFPAR,PDFVAL)
+ CALL PFTOPDG(0.5D0,1.0D2,DXPDF)
+ IFLPRT=0
+ ENDIF
+
+ DO 541 I=1,20
+ PDFPAR(I)=' '
+ PDFVAL(I)=0
+541 CONTINUE
+ READ(ITCOM,*) (PDFPAR(I),PDFVAL(I),I=1,20)
+ DO 542 I=1,20
+ IF(PDFPAR(I).NE.' ') THEN
+ WRITE(ITLIS,*) PDFPAR(I),PDFVAL(I)
+ ENDIF
+542 CONTINUE
+ ISTRUC=-999
+ LOC(54)=NSEL
+#endif
+
+ END
+
+
+
+